| /* |
| * Authentication Entry for RIP version 2 - RFC 2082 |
| */ |
| public class RIPV2AuthEntry extends BasePacket { |
| private static final int ENTRY_LEN = 20; |
| private final Logger log = getLogger(getClass()); |
| protected short addressFamilyId; |
| protected short type; |
| protected short offset; |
| protected byte keyId; |
| protected byte authLen; |
| protected int sequence; |
| |
| |
| @Override |
| public byte[] serialize() { |
| ByteBuffer byteBuffer; |
| byteBuffer = ByteBuffer.allocate(ENTRY_LEN); |
| byteBuffer.putShort(addressFamilyId); |
| byteBuffer.putShort(type); |
| byteBuffer.putShort(offset); |
| byteBuffer.put(keyId); |
| byteBuffer.put(authLen); |
| byteBuffer.putInt(sequence); |
| byteBuffer.putInt(0); |
| byteBuffer.putInt(0); |
| return byteBuffer.array(); |
| } |
| |
| /** |
| * Deserializer function for RIPv2 entry. |
| * |
| * @return deserializer function |
| */ |
| public static Deserializer<RIPV2AuthEntry> deserializer() { |
| return (data, offset, length) -> { |
| RIPV2AuthEntry authEntry = new RIPV2AuthEntry(); |
| |
| checkNotNull(data); |
| |
| if (offset < 0 || length < 0 || |
| length > data.length || offset >= data.length || |
| offset + length > data.length) { |
| throw new DeserializationException("Illegal offset or length"); |
| } |
| ByteBuffer bb = ByteBuffer.wrap(data, offset, length); |
| if (bb.remaining() < ENTRY_LEN) { |
| throw new DeserializationException( |
| "Buffer underflow while reading RIP authentication entry"); |
| } |
| authEntry.addressFamilyId = bb.getShort(); |
| authEntry.type = bb.getShort(); |
| authEntry.offset = bb.getShort(); |
| authEntry.keyId = bb.get(); |
| authEntry.authLen = bb.get(); |
| authEntry.sequence = bb.getInt(); |
| return authEntry; |
| }; |
| } |
